Cinderella Hostas

Hosta x hybrida 'Cinderella'

$17.00

The Story

Plant Bio

Hosta x hybrida 'Cinderella' is a perennial shade-loving plant distinguished by its broad, lush green leaves with a creamy white margin, and tall spikes of lavender flowers in summer.

This cultivar is prized for its striking variegation and compact growth habit, making it an attractive choice for shaded borders and container planting.

Uses & Benefits:

Ornamental UsesProvides lush, textured foliage that enhances shaded garden areas with year-round interest.
Practical UsesSuppresses weeds and stabilizes soil in shady spots.
Ecological BenefitsSupports pollinators and beneficial insects with its flowers.

Planting

How to Grow

  1. Tuck rhizomes into well-drained, humus-rich soil in early spring.
  2. Water thoroughly after planting to settle soil around roots.
  3. Apply mulch to retain moisture and suppress weeds.
  4. Fertilize with a balanced fertilizer in early spring and mid-summer.
  5. Divide every 3-4 years in early spring for healthy growth.
  6. Remove spent flower stalks after blooming to encourage foliage health.

Pro Tip

Plant in partial shade for best foliage color and health.

Keep It Thriving

Care Guide

Do

  • Water regularly to keep soil moist but not soggy 🌱
  • Mulch annually to conserve moisture and regulate soil temperature
  • Divide every few years to rejuvenate the plant

Don't

  • Avoid full sun which can scorch leaves ❌
  • Do not let soil dry out completely
  • Avoid heavy, waterlogged soils

Common Questions

Cinderella Hostas questions

What zones can Cinderella Hostas grow in?

Cinderella Hostas is hardy in USDA Zones 4–9. Inside that range it survives winter in the ground; outside it, grow it as an annual or a container plant you protect.

Is Cinderella Hostas deer resistant?

Not reliably. Deer may browse Cinderella Hostas, especially tender spring growth — plan on repellents or fencing where pressure is high.

When does Cinderella Hostas bloom?

Cinderella Hostas typically blooms in mid-summer through late summer. Exact timing shifts a week or two with your zone — Sow's bloom calendar maps it to your garden.

Does Cinderella Hostas need full sun?

Cinderella Hostas does best in part shade.
